If you are a new camper, there are several tips that can help you make the most of your trip. The first of these tips is to get the right equipment for the weather you expect to experience. You will need a mattress, tent, and sleeping bag to keep you warm. It is important to have a quality sleeping bag to ensure your comfort. You will also need to bring a sturdy sleeping mat. You will need a tent to protect your body from the elements, and allow for adequate ventilation.

When choosing your camping gear, remember that the right clothing will make or break your trip. It doesn't matter if you have the most fashionable clothes. Choose clothes made for camping. Then, you'll have to adjust your wardrobe based on the weather you'll encounter on your trip. You can wear a sweater or a woolen jacket to keep warm at night if it's cold. For the day, you can bring lightweight clothing.

Weekend camping trips are the best way to begin if you're just starting out. A weekend camping trip can be cheaper than a 10-day adventure. It also gives you the chance to find out what you enjoy and what equipment is needed. It is a good idea to use your old camping gear. Don't rush to purchase new gear. A few old pieces can be a great investment. If you're lucky, you can even rent expensive gear, which will save you a lot of money.

Choosing a campground is essential for beginners. Consider your camping objectives. The right place will depend on how many people will be there. Make sure you are both safe when you go with children and pets. You will want to enjoy your camping experience alone or with your family. You will find a campsite that is more accessible if your budget is tighter.

How to preserve food for survival

It is best to dry food when it is in urgent need. Drying foods makes them last for longer and removes moisture. It also helps to reduce the growth of bacteria.

Dry fruits are great snacks for emergencies because they don’t require preparation. Dried fruits are easy to transport and can be eaten as much as you like without worrying about weight gain.

A dehydrator can be used to dry fruit at home, but it is more efficient to use a solar oven. You can dry almost any food with a solar oven, including meat, fish and vegetables.

When preserving food, it is essential to make sure that the container is airtight. This stops oxygen entering the food and spoiling it. It is not necessary to add preservatives if you seal the container well enough.

If you do decide to add preservatives, try adding salt first. Salt helps prevent mold growth. Next, you should add vinegar. Vinegar kills bacteria and inhibits mold growth.
